I hear it very reliably on 15485 during weekend days East Coast
time
(1500-2200 UTC).
It is so loud that I suspect it's a relay somewhere in the
Americas
(Sackville? Maybe not, it comes in much more loudly and reliably
than
Radio Canada as of late!) and it often comes in when the rest of
the
band is comparatively dead.
And then I hear it on 7475 in the evenings too.
According to 2006 Passport blue pages 15485 @ 1500-2200 UTC is
relayed
by Delano, USA. However at other times and frequencies you can get
them
directly from Kavala and Avlis Greece.
Besides Voice of Greece they relay VOA and other stations.
